O R D E R
[Order of the Court was made by D.BHARATHA CHAKRAVARTHY, J.] This writ petition is filed by Thiru.Santhamoorthy who is functioning as a President of Parents Teachers Association of Y.Othakadai, Government Girls Higher Secondary School at Ulaganeri.
2. It is the case of the petitioner that there is a Boys Higher Secondary School which is functioning at Y.Othakadai and mere is a Primary School. There is no playground for these schools. It is his further case that there is a vacant land in Y.Narasingam Bit IV S.No.102, 159.16 measuring about 1 acre belonging to the sixth respondent and therefore, the playground has to be established for the Government Boys Higher Secondary School and the Government Primary School, Y.Othakadai in accordance with law.
3. Heard Mr.R.Alagumani, the learned counsel appearing on behalf of the petitioner, who after taking this Court through the resolution passed by the concerned Panchayats and the need for a proper playground for the schools, would reiterate the contentions raised in the affidavit filed in support of the writ petition.
4. Mr.P.Thilakkumar, the learned Government Pleader appearing on behalf of the respondents 1 to 7 and 9 to 11 by producing records would submit that the said land does not belonging to the sixth respondent but belongs to the eighth respondent temple. Therefore, the school playground cannot be located in the land belonging to the temple.
5. We have given our anxious consideration to the submissions made on behalf of the writ petitioner.
6. As a matter of fact, the writ petitioner himself has admitted in paragraph No.20 of the affidavit filed in support of the writ petition that the land belongs to the temple. Therefore, even in public interest, this Court cannot direct the location of the playground in the temple land. It is for the temple to consider the usage of its own land in the manner it wants. The
prayer in the writ petition as if the land belongs to the Government is misconceived. Therefore, no such mandamus as prayed for in the writ petition can be issued as it is the right of the temple to put property into appropriate use.
7. However considering the fact that the schools are without a playground and that the concerned Panchayats as well as the Parents Teachers Association are pro-actively submitting proposals for establishment of playground, the respondents 6, 7, 9 to 11 shall consider the feasibility of establishing a playground for the school in the long-term basis and in the meanwhile on a short-term basis consider any proposal of enabling the children to use any such ground which may be available. We make it clear that it is for the official respondents to provide the facility subject to the availability of land and fesibility.
8. With the above observations, the writ petition stands dismissed. No costs.
